膝关节半月板放射状撕裂的MRI表现

MRI features of the radial meniscal tears

摘要目的 探讨MRI对膝关节半月板放射状撕裂的检出能力.方法 回顾性分析1085例经关节镜证实的膝关节半月板损伤中的半月板放射状撕裂107例(9.9%)患者的MRI资料,同时按住院号顺序采用等足巨抽样方法 ,抽取100例经关节镜证实的非放射状撕裂的半月板损伤患者作为对照组.所有患者均经MR检查,观察裂隙征及裂隙行走征、半月板分离征、半月板消失征及小半月板征4种征象,与关节镜结果 比较.结果 (1)107例半月板放射状撕裂患者中,最常见的发生部位是外侧半月板体部(71例,66.4%)和前体交界部(25例,23.4%).(2)107例半月板放射状撕裂中,MRI诊断放射状撕裂102例.100例半月板非放射状撕裂的半月板损伤中,MRI诊断11例为放射状撕裂,MRI诊断半月板放射状撕裂的敏感度、特异度、阳性预测值、阴性预测值分别为95.3%(102/107)、89.0%(89/100)、90.3%(102/113)、94.7%(89/94).(3)裂隙征和半月板分离征出现频率最高,102例中分别出现59例(57.8%)和43例(42.2%),是诊断放射状撕裂最重要的MRI征象.结论 MRI诊断半月板放射状撕裂的准确率较高,是目前术前无创诊断的最佳方法 .

abstractsObjective To access the ability of MRI for detecting the radial meniscal tears.Methods Arthroscopy of the knee was performed by a single orthopedic surgeon on 1085 patients. On the basis of the results of arthroscopy, 107(9.9%) knees had radial tears of menisci. Through interval sampling of the patients with meniscal tears but not radial tears, 100 patients were selected as a controlled group. All MR images were analyzed by two radiologists independently. Four radiological signs were used to detect radial tears: cleft and marching cleft sign, detached sign, ghost sign, and small meniscal sign. All the features of MRI were compared with the results of the arthroscopy. Results (1) The most frequent location of radial tears was the midbody of lateral meniscus (71/107, 66. 4%)followed by the boundary of anterior horn and midbody of the lateral meniscus (25/107, 23.4%). (2) One hundred and two of 107 patients were identified as radial tears on MRI. However, 11 of 100 patients with non-radial tears were misdiagnosed as radial tears by MRI. The sensitivity, specificity, positive predictive value, and negative predictive value of MRI were 95.3% (102/107),89.0% (89/100),90.3% (102/113), and 94.7% (89/94),respectively. (3) The cleft sign (59/102, 57.8%) and detached sign (43/102, 42.2%) were the most frequent and important MRI signs. Conclusion The accuracy of MRI to identify the radial meniseal tears'is very high and MRI is the best imaging modality for patients suspected of radial meniscal tears.
